* feat(v3): flag library songs by working-tuning match (working-tuning PR 6) Each song's tuning chip in the v3 library grid is now coloured by whether your CURRENT working tuning covers it: green = play it now, amber = needs a retune (with a matching tooltip). Uses the tuner plugin's coverageReport (async), so it runs as a post-paint decoration pass — chips render instantly, then colour a tick later; a token cancels a superseded pass so scrolling stays snappy. Re-flags on working-tuning-changed (retune / instrument swap / reset), no re-fetch. Fully feature-detected: without the tuner coverage API + the host workingTuning state, the chips render exactly as before. v3-only, single file (static/v3/songs.js).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.8 <noreply@anthropic.com> Claude-Session: https://claude.ai/code/session_01QbexxfTt8q2tAn436MqGWF * fix(tuner/library): correct bass matching + memoize player tuning (PR #668 review) Review fixes for working-tuning PR 6 (library tuning-match chips): - Bass songs were scored against the guitar tuning. The chip passed no arrangement to coverageReport, so isBassArrangement fell back to guitar — a 4-string bass drop-D read as guitar could FALSE-MATCH a drop-D guitar player (green). songCard now flags a bass-only song (every arrangement name matches /\bbass\b/) with data-tuning-bass, and decorateTuningChips passes arrangement 'Bass'/'Lead' so coverage uses the right base pitches. Mixed guitar+bass songs → guitar (the song-level tuning is the guitar one); least-wrong given one tuning per song. - Per-chip /api/settings fetch storm. coverageReport()→_playerTuning() fetched /api/settings once per visible chip per grid paint (~60). _playerTuning is now memoized (the player's tuning is song-independent) so all callers share one read; invalidated on instrument:changed / working-tuning-changed, with a 3s TTL so a settings write that doesn't emit an event still heals. A transient fetch failure is NOT cached (next read retries) — else one hiccup would freeze coverage. Tests: player tuning shared across songs (one fetch); transient-failure retry (fails without the fix). The prior #680 dedup test updated for the memoized behavior.
